Definition & Meaning of FOIA Request
A FOIA request is a formal request made under the Freedom of Information Act, allowing individuals to access government records. In the context of the Macomb County Prosecutor's Office, this request enables citizens to obtain documents related to criminal cases, legal proceedings, and other public records maintained by the office. The purpose of this request is to promote transparency and accountability in government operations.
When submitting a FOIA request, it is essential to clearly specify the records sought. This clarity helps the Prosecutor's Office locate the documents efficiently. For example, a request could ask for all records related to a specific case number or documents pertaining to a particular policy or procedure.
How to Use the FOIA Request for Macomb County Prosecutor's Office
Using the FOIA request for the Macomb County Prosecutor's Office involves several key steps. First, identify the specific records you wish to access. This could include case files, correspondence, or reports. Next, draft a written request that outlines your needs in detail.
Once the request is prepared, submit it via email, mail, or fax to the County's FOIA Coordinator or directly to the Prosecutor's Office. Ensure that your request includes your contact information for any follow-up. It is also advisable to keep a copy of your request for your records.

Steps to Complete the FOIA Request
Completing a FOIA request for the Macomb County Prosecutor's Office involves several straightforward steps:
- Identify Records: Determine the specific documents you need.
- Draft Your Request: Write a clear and concise request that includes all relevant details.
- Include Contact Information: Provide your name, address, email, and phone number.
- Submit the Request: Send your request via email, mail, or fax to the appropriate office.
- Await Response: The office will respond within the statutory timeframe, typically five business days.
Each step is crucial for ensuring that your request is processed effectively and efficiently.
Important Terms Related to FOIA Request
Understanding key terms associated with the FOIA request can help clarify the process:
- Public Records: Documents or information created or received by a government agency.
- Exemptions: Specific categories of information that may be withheld from disclosure under FOIA.
- Response Time: The legally mandated period within which the agency must respond to a FOIA request.
- Fee Waiver: A request to have fees associated with processing the FOIA request waived, typically based on the requester's financial situation or the public interest served.
Familiarity with these terms can enhance your understanding and navigation of the FOIA process.

Legal Use of the FOIA Request
The legal framework governing FOIA requests ensures that individuals have the right to access public records. Under the Freedom of Information Act, agencies must comply with requests unless specific exemptions apply. For instance, sensitive information related to ongoing investigations may be withheld.
It is essential to understand that while the law promotes transparency, it also protects certain types of information. Therefore, when submitting a request, be aware of potential exemptions that could affect your access to requested documents.
